Jake, while I am a big fan of the Model 70 and have some general knowledge, I can't help with your price question. You might query some of the gun auction sites and see what completed auctions brought for this type of rifle. You may even find some ongoing auctions helpful as to price. According to Rule's book the rifle was made in late summer 1953. Some other members here believe Madis' book to be more accurate as to dates of manufacture and I certainly don't argue that position. And again, according to Rule's book, the .308 would be second only to the .30-06 as to numbers produced. He states that 40,989 .308s were made prior to 1964.
